A vehicle diagnostic test is a comprehensive process that identifies problems within a vehicle’s main components, such as the engine, transmission, brakes, and exhaust system. The procedure typically involves:
- Confirming the customer's complaint by reproducing his problem.
- Scanning components and integrated systems: Modern vehicles are computerized, allowing for self-running diagnostic tests to detect errors or malfunctions before they become severe.
- Narrowing down issue location: Diagnostic tests provide results that help technicians identify the location of an issue or potential error, enabling them to locate and repair problems.
Duration of the Diagnostic Test
The time required for a diagnostic test varies depending on the severity of the faults identified. Typically, a diagnostic test takes around 2-4 hours to complete.
Tools Used in a Vehicle Diagnostic Procedure
The following tools are commonly used in a vehicle diagnostic procedure:
- OBD-II scanners and code readers
- Multimeters and oscilloscopes
- Pressure test equipment (e.g., for brake and fuel systems)
- Specialized software and diagnostic interfaces
- Visual inspection tools (e.g., for checking hoses, belts, and wiring)
When to Perform a Diagnostic Test
It’s recommended to perform a diagnostic test:
- Proactively, as part of regular maintenance, to identify potential issues before they become severe
- When the “check engine” light illuminates, indicating a problem has been detected
- When a vehicle is experiencing unusual symptoms or performance issues
